Product Material

The Paula shell used is sustainably sourced. 

All plating is based on a rhodium amalgam which is hard wearing and hypoallergenic. 

Base metal for earring fish hooks is brass.  The metal used for earring posts in stud earrings is stainless steel.  The base metal for pendants and earrings is zinc.  All chains are made from stainless steel. 

All Tide Jewellery complies with EU REACH regulations for nickel, cadmium and lead content, and is considered hypoallergenic.

Product Specifications

Pendant is 21mm.

Chain is adjustable and can be worn at a 18" or 20" length.

Jewellery Care

To keep your item in good condition, do not wear in water, avoid contact with skin creams and perfume and clean with a soft cloth only.
